An Efficient Aerobic Cross-dehydrogenative-coupling Reaction Photocatalyzed by a Novel Platinum(Ⅱ) Terpyridyl Complex Under Visible Light

Abstract:

In this paper, a novel platinum(Ⅱ) complex that is soluble both in water and in organic solvent was synthesized, and a visible-light-induced cross-dehydrogenative-coupling (CDC) reaction is studied by using the platinum(Ⅱ) complex as photocatalyst. With the aid of molecular oxygen as an oxidant, the oxidative coupling of nitroalkanes and N-phenyltetrahydroisoquinolines is achieved under irradiation with high efficiency both in water and in organic solvent. This provides a clean and facile synthetic scheme for visible-light-induced oxidative CDC reaction.
